Should You Buy Xiaomi 17 in 2026? Final Verdict for Budget Buyers & Power Users
Xiaomi 17 was launched in China in September 2025; Ultra followed in December. Both pack Snapdragon 8 Elite Gen 5, Leica cameras, and massive batteries. Global teasers promise 24-month quality plans and free screen swaps in six months.

Xiaomi 17 Series Drawbacks: Software, Bloatware & Long-Term Support Reality
Bloatware lingers in HyperOS; UI tweaks are needed. Ultra’s bulk (6.9 inches) slips from pockets. Heat under load – fans rumored for T-series, not here.

Long-term: software support caps at 4-5 years.

Xiaomi 17 & Ultra Price in India, Europe & Global Markets (2026 Updated)
| Model | Config | Euro Price | USD Approx | Colors |
| Xiaomi 17 | 12GB/256GB | €999 | $1,080 | Black, Green, Blue, Pink |
| Xiaomi 17 | 12GB/512GB | €1,099 | $1,190 | Same |
| Xiaomi 17 Ultra | 16GB/512GB | €1,499 | $1,620 | Black, White, Green |
| Xiaomi 17 Ultra | 16GB/1TB | €1,699 | $1,840 | Same |
India ~$970/17, $1,350 Ultra.

| Feature | Xiaomi 16 (Previous) | Xiaomi 17 (New) | Xiaomi 17 Ultra (New) |
| Processor | Snapdragon 8 Gen 4 | Snapdragon 8 Elite Gen 5 | Snapdragon 8 Elite Gen 5 |
| Main Camera | 50MP | Triple 50MP setup | 200MP + Dual 50MP |
| Battery | 5000–5400 mAh | 7000 mAh | 6800 mAh |
| Charging | 67W | 90W+ | 90W+ |
| Display | 6.36-inch | 6.3-inch AMOLED | 6.9-inch AMOLED |
| Protection | IP68 | IP68 | IP68 |
| OS | Android 15 | Android 16 | Android 16 |
| AI Features | Basic AI tools | On-device AI boost | Advanced AI + editing tools |
| Price (Launch) | ~$900 | ~$1,080 | ~$1,620 |
